Skip to content
Home » North America » USA » New Hampshire » Top 19 Places To Visit In New Hampshire

Top 19 Places To Visit In New Hampshire

  1. White Mountain National Forest: With over 800,000 acres spread across New Hampshire and Maine, this forest is a popular spot for outdoor adventure. Take a scenic drive or hike along trails like the Appalachian Trail, or pitch a tent at one of the many campgrounds.
  2. Mount Washington: Standing tall at 6,288 feet, Mount Washington is the Northeast’s highest mountain. Make the ascent for breathtaking panoramic views, or drop by the weather observatory at the peak.
  3. Lake Winnipesaukee: This vast lake stretches over 44 square miles and is perfect for boating, fishing, and swimming. There are also plenty of historic landmarks and scenic routes, including the Weirs Beach boardwalk.
  4. Kancamagus Highway: Meander through the White Mountains on this picturesque drive, passing by trails, picnic areas, and scenic vistas. It’s also a top spot for admiring foliage during the fall season.
  5. Franconia Notch State Park: Spanning over 8,000 acres, this park has it all – scenic drives, hiking trails, and historical landmarks. Take in the famous Old Man of the Mountain, cool off in Echo Lake, or trek to the top of Cannon Mountain.
  6. Flume Gorge: Found in Franconia Notch State Park, this natural wonder is a popular destination for hiking and scenic views. Stroll along the boardwalk through the gorge and see waterfalls, pools, and rock formations.
  7. Castle in the Clouds: Nestled in Moultonborough, this stately mansion was erected in 1913. Visit the mansion, stroll through the gardens, and hike the estate’s trails.
  8. Mount Monadnock: This mountain boasts some of New England’s most sought-after hiking trails, including a 3,165-foot summit. Take in the stunning vistas from the top or rough it out by camping at the mountain’s base.
  9. Portsmouth Historic District: This charming seaport town is replete with colonial architecture, museums, and shops. Tour historic homes and museums and indulge in dining options at a range of restaurants and cafes.
  10. Squam Lake: This expansive lake covers over 6,000 acres and is perfect for boating, fishing, and swimming. Don’t miss the nearby town of Holderness and its many historic landmarks and scenic routes.
  11. Loon Mountain Resort: This ski resort is in Lincoln, offering the chance to ski like a pro in winter or zip around like a hero in summer, with a variety of activities to keep you entertained.
  12. Cannon Mountain Aerial Tramway: Fancy a bird’s eye view of the White Mountains? This aerial tramway takes visitors to the top of Cannon Mountain, where they can feast their eyes on panoramic views of the beautiful landscapes.
  13. Mount Sunapee Resort: This ski resort in Sunapee is the perfect place to hit the slopes and show off your moves in winter. And when the snow melts, it’s time to break out the hiking boots, and mountain bikes, or just enjoy a scenic ride on the gondola.
  14. Lake Sunapee: If you’re a fan of aquatic adventures, you’ll love this lake that covers over 4,000 acres, offering plenty of opportunities to get your swim, boat, and fish on. Plus, there are plenty of historic landmarks nearby, like the town of New London.
  15. Mount Major: This mountain in Alton is no minor feat, with a hike that takes you to the summit at 1,782 feet. But it’s worth the trek for the stunning panoramic views of the gorgeous landscape that awaits.
  16. The Rocks Estate: Take a step back in time to the 19th century with this historic estate in Bethlehem, New Hampshire, featuring beautiful gardens, walking trails, and scenic views.
  17. Santa’s Village: Who says it’s too early for Christmas? This family-friendly theme park in Jefferson, New Hampshire, features holiday-themed attractions and rides that’ll have you ho-ho-ho-ing all year round.
  18. Clark’s Trading Post: Located in Lincoln, New Hampshire, this family-friendly attraction features live shows, animal exhibits, and amusement park rides that will keep you entertained all day long.
  19. Wildcat Mountain Ski Resort: This ski resort in Pinkham Notch, New Hampshire, is the cat’s meow, offering great skiing and snowboarding in winter, beautiful views, and a variety of activities to keep you occupied in summer.